#347dfe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#347dfe is composed of 20.4% red, 49%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.5% cyan, 50.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 218.3 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 60%. #347dfe color hex could be obtained by blending #68faff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#347dfe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#347dfe has RGB values of R:52, G:125,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.51,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 3440126.

Shades and Tints of #347dfe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00040c is the darkest color, while #f7faff is the lightest one.

Tones of #347dfe
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9297a0 is the less saturated color, while #347dfe is the most saturated one.
